FRONT WHEEL CAMBER

The front wheel camber is not adjustable

on your tractor. If damage has occurred to
affect the front wheel camber, contact
contact a Sears or other qualified service
center

TO REMOVE WHEEL FOR REPAIRS

FRONTWHEEL-
1. Block up axle securely.

2. Remove axle cover, retaining ring and

washers to allow wheel removal.

3. Repair tire and reassemble.
4. Replace washers and snap retaining

ring securely in axle groove.

5. Replace axle cover.

REAR WHEEL -

1. Block rear axle securely.

2. Remove five (5) hub bolts to allow

wheel removal.

3. Repair tire and reassemble. Replace

and tighten hub bolts securely.

NOTE: To seal tire punctures and prevent

flat tires due to slow leaks, purchase and

use tire sealant from Sears. Tire sealant

also prevents tire dry rot and corrosion.

TO START ENGINE WITH A WEAK

^TTERY

^AWARNING: Lead-acid batteries

generate explosive gases. Keep sparks,
flame and smoking materials away from
batteries. Always wear eye protection
when around batteries.

If your battery is too weak to start the

engine, it should be recharged. (See
"BATTERY" in the MAINTENANCE
section of this manual).

If “jumper cables" are used for emergency

starting, follow this procedure:
IMPORTANT: Your tractor is equipped
with a 12 volt system. The other vehicle
must also be a 12 volt system. Do not use
your tractor battery to start other vehicles.

TO ATTACH JUMPER CABLES -

1. Connect one end of the RED cable to

the POSITIVE (+) terminal of each
battery(A-B), taking care not to short
against tractor chassis.

2. Connect one end of the BLACK cable

to the NEGATIVE (-) terminal (C) of
fully charged battery.

3. Connect the other end of the BLACK

cable (D) to good chassis ground,
away from fuel tank and battery.

TO REMOVE CABLES, REVERSE

ORDER -

1. BLACK cable first from chassis and

then from the fully charged battery.

2. RED cable last from both batteries.

REPLACING BATTERY

^kcAUTION: Do not short battery

terminals by allowing a wrench or any
other object to contact both terminals at
the same time. Before connecting battery,

remove metal bracelets, wristwatch
bands, rings, etc.
Positive terminal must be connected first

to prevent sparking from accidental
grounding.

1. Lift hood to raised position.

Remove terminal guard.
Disconnect BLACK battery cable then
RED battery cable and carefully
remove battery from tractor.
Install new battery with terminals in

same position as old battery.

Reinstall terminal guard.
First connect RED battery cable to
positive (+) battery terminal with hex
bolt and keps nut as shown. Tighten
securely.
Connect BLACK grounding cable to
negative (-) battery terminal with

. remaining hex bolt and keps nut.

Tighten securely

8. Close terminal access doors.
9. Close hood.
